我在办公室运行 1Gb 有线局域网,目前主要使用 Windows 8.1 计算机。在 Windows 计算机之间传输文件时,我的平均速度为 106 MB/秒(~850 Mbps),这对于 Gb 局域网来说是可以接受的。
我想切换到 Linux 计算机,我刚刚在网络中添加了一个新的 Ubuntu 16.10 系统。它也运行 1 Gb 有线以太网连接。但是,当 Ubuntu 计算机接收时,我能达到的最快速度仅为 55 MB/秒(440 Mbps),当从 Ubuntu 计算机发送时,我能达到的最快速度仅为 35 MB/秒(280 Mbps)。
硬件应该足够快以进行更高的传输 - 两台机器都运行最新的 i7 CPU、充足的 RAM,并且我通过 Netgear Nighthawk R8500 路由器在两个 SSD 驱动器之间传输文件。
关于如何让 Ubuntu 机器在 LAN 上更快,有什么建议吗?我遵循了网上找到的几个建议,但速度根本没有提高。
答案1
有时浏览网站似乎有些“笨拙”,图像无法正确加载,计算机和 DNS 解析服务器之间的延迟值很大,并且在线缓存问题。这可能表明您的互联网提供商的 DNS 无法胜任这项任务,因此您可能需要更改为其他选项。两种最受欢迎的 DNS 服务器替代方案是 Google Public DNS 和 OpenDNS,但还有更多免费使用的替代方案。
以下是如何在基于 Ubuntu 的发行版上更改为 Google 公共 DNS。打开您的网络设置并跳转到“高级设置”。这将打开一个新窗口,您将在其中找到“IPv4 和 IPv6 设置”选项卡。导航到两者并将“方法”从自动(DHCP)更改为仅自动(DHCP)地址。然后在 IPv4 选项卡的 DNS 服务器框中插入“8.8.8.8”,在 IPv6 选项卡上插入“2001:4860:4860::8888”。现在,单击“保存”按钮,您就完成了。要测试您的新 DNS 设置是否正常工作,请插入指向网站的任何固定 IP 地址,看看它是否得到正确解析。在您的浏览器地址栏中插入“91.189.94.40”,如果它解析为 ubuntu.com,那么您做对了。您可以随时将 DNS 服务器框留空并将方法重新设置为“自动 (DHCP)”,从而恢复到默认 DNS。您还可以使用 namebench 开源 DNS 基准测试实用程序对新 DNS 进行基准测试,看看您的互联网浏览速度到底快了多少。值得注意的是,更改 DNS 还可以提高您的隐私性和安全性,并可能打开对受地理限制的内容的访问。
答案2
据我所知,有关更改 DNS 服务器的答案不应该影响 LAN 速度......
我时不时会遇到网速问题。通常,我发现网卡驱动程序是导致这个问题的原因。第一步,从 Live CD(或闪存驱动器)启动 Ubuntu,看看能否获得更好的速度。如果幸运的话,您的网卡有多个驱动程序。尝试另一个。
最后,使用另一张卡(最好是 PCI-express 插槽)看看速度是否仍然受限。
没有什么魔杖可以挥走这些令人困扰且难以诊断的网络问题。
祝你好运 !